Understanding Solar Panel Upgrades and Inverter Technology

Knowing your options makes it easier to choose the right upgrade path. Here is a plain-English overview of the key technologies involved.

When Should You Replace Your Solar Inverter?

Inverters rarely fail suddenly. They tend to degrade quietly over years of continuous use. Units that have been running for a decade or more often show signs including error codes on the display, reduced output figures in monitoring apps, or shutdown behaviour in warm conditions. Any of these points to a solar inverter replacement being worth investigating promptly.

Micro-Inverter vs String Inverter: Upgrade Options Explained

A string inverter links every panel in your array into one chain. Reduced output from one panel affects all others connected to it. Micro-inverter technology works differently, attaching a separate unit to each individual panel. This isolation means each panel performs at its own maximum, which matters most on roofs where shading or multi-directional installation is a factor.

How DC Power Optimizers Improve Solar Panel Performance

DC power optimizers are fitted directly to each panel and condition the electrical output before it reaches your existing inverter. They reduce the performance drag caused by shading or panel mismatch without requiring an inverter replacement. For many households, they represent a practical and cost-conscious step up from a basic string configuration.

Expand and Optimise Your Solar PV System

A full system replacement is rarely the most sensible option. Targeted improvements and thoughtful expansions regularly achieve strong results at a fraction of the cost.

Adding Additional Panels to Your Existing Solar Array

Where your inverter has spare capacity and your roof has suitable unshaded space, adding panels to your existing solar array is a straightforward way to increase total generation. We check both conditions during assessment and only recommend expansion where the returns genuinely justify the outlay.

Retrofit Battery Storage: AC Coupled Systems Made Straightforward

An AC coupled battery integrates with your home’s existing AC wiring and works alongside your current solar inverter. It is the most widely used approach for retrofit solar battery storage because it suits the majority of existing grid-tied systems. Installation typically takes a single day from start to finish.

Boost Performance with High-Efficiency PV Module Upgrades

Current high-efficiency PV modules produce meaningfully more electricity per square metre than models from even a few years ago. Replacing older panels with up-to-date equivalents often recovers output that has been quietly declining for years, improving your system without altering its core layout.

Frequently Asked Questions: Solar Upgrades and Battery Retrofit

How do I know if my current solar inverter needs replacing?

A failing inverter usually gives clear signals before it stops working entirely. Watch for persistent error codes on the display, generation figures that have dropped significantly without explanation, or the unit switching off during warm weather. Age is a factor too. Units that have been in service for more than ten years are worth having assessed by a qualified engineer, even without obvious faults.

Is it possible to fit battery storage to a solar system that is already installed?

Yes, and it is one of the most common upgrades we carry out across Hertfordshire. Retrofit solar battery storage works through an AC coupled configuration, which sits alongside your existing inverter rather than replacing it. Compatibility depends on your current equipment and the available installation space. We confirm both during a free site visit before any work is scheduled or quoted.

Will upgrading to high-efficiency PV modules significantly increase my energy output?

The improvement depends on your current panel age, original specification, and how well they have held up. Panels that are ten years old or more frequently produce well below their rated output due to natural degradation. Switching to modern high-efficiency PV modules has delivered output gains of 20 to 30 percent for some Hertfordshire homeowners, though results vary and we always provide a realistic estimate for your specific setup.

What is the difference between a micro-inverter and a traditional string inverter?

A string inverter handles your entire panel array as a single unit, so reduced performance in one panel pulls down the others. Micro-inverter technology attaches a separate inverter to each panel, allowing every unit to work at its own individual maximum. String inverters are lower in cost and simpler to maintain. Micro-inverters suit roofs where shading or multi-directional panel placement is a consideration. We help you weigh up which option fits your property.

Can I expand my existing solar panel system with additional panels?

In many cases, yes. The key factors are whether your existing inverter has headroom for additional generation and whether your roof has suitable unshaded space. We check both as part of the initial consultation. Where conditions allow, expanding your existing solar array with additional panels is often more economical than replacing the entire system, and the work integrates cleanly with what is already in place.

How long does a typical solar system upgrade or battery retrofit take?

A solar inverter replacement generally takes between three and four hours. Fitting retrofit solar battery storage runs from four to six hours in most cases. Expanding an existing array with additional panels may extend into a second day depending on the scale involved.
